how report test execution smartly
Software Testing Status Reporting
„Die Vereinbarung, dass eine bestimmte Information in einem bestimmten Format von einem bestimmten Team / einer bestimmten Person in bestimmten Zeitabständen an bestimmte Mitglieder gesendet wird - ist wie ein Handschlag - eine Bestätigung, dass unabhängig vom Ergebnis einer Aufgabe Andererseits würden Sie früher als später darüber auf dem Laufenden gehalten werden. “
Dies ist der erste Abschnitt des Eides eines IT-Experten. Nun, ich mache Witze! Es gibt keinen Eid, aber wenn es einen gäbe, würde dies sicherlich die Liste der darin enthaltenen Gegenstände anführen. Nicht wahr?
Fragen und Antworten zum Desktop-Support-Interview für die Stufe l1
Verantwortlichkeit und Transparenz (A & T) sind für jedes IT-Projekt auf verschiedenen Ebenen von entscheidender Bedeutung - Projektebene, Teamebene, Aufgabenebene und auch auf individueller Ebene. Wie stellen wir sicher, dass diese Attribute erfüllt werden? Die Antwort lautet - kommunizieren, formeller - Statusberichterstattung !
Auf individueller Ebene senden wir nicht alle jeden Tag Berichte, meistens EOD, um die Erfüllung (oder Nichterfüllung) Ihrer täglichen Aufgaben zu kommunizieren. Dies beweist, dass Sie sich tatsächlich „bewusst“ sind, mit welchen Aufgaben Sie anfangen sollten.
Was du lernen wirst:
Täglicher Statusbericht
Die Informationen, die Teil des „täglichen Statusberichts“ einer Person sein müssen, sind:
- Was hast du heute gemacht?
- Was hast du morgen vor?
- Haben Sie während Ihres Tages Probleme gehabt? Wenn ja, wie haben Sie sie gelöst oder sind sie noch offen?
- Benötigen Sie Eingaben für morgen? Wenn ja, von wem und was sind sie?
Der Empfänger dieser E-Mail / dieses Berichts ist in der Regel der Manager. In einigen Fällen können auch die Teammitglieder CC-fähig sein. Dies hängt vom Kommunikationsprotokoll ab, dem das Team folgt.
Testberichte
Jetzt ist es an der Zeit, sich genau zu informieren und alles über die Berichte zu erfahren, die Test- / QS-Teams senden.
Testteams senden verschiedene Berichte in verschiedenen Phasen des STLC.
- Testplanstatus
- Testdokumentationsstatus
- Testausführungsstatus (Fehlerstatus)
Versuchsplan : Es reicht aus, mit den übrigen Projektteams zu kommunizieren, wenn ein Testplan erstellt wird oder wenn eine wesentliche Änderung daran vorgenommen wird.
Testdokumentation : Lassen Sie alle Teams wissen, wann mit der Gestaltung der Tests, der Datenerfassung und anderen Aktivitäten begonnen wurde und wann sie abgeschlossen sind. Dieser Bericht informiert sie nicht nur über den Fortschritt der Aufgabe, sondern signalisiert auch den Teams, die die Artefakte überprüfen und abzeichnen müssen, dass sie als nächstes dran sind.
Test Ausführung : Die Ausführung ist die Phase eines Projekts, in der das Testteam im Mittelpunkt steht - positiv und negativ - wir sind sowohl die Helden als auch die Bösewichte.
Ein typischer Tag während eines Testzyklus wird nur durchgeführt, wenn der tägliche Statusbericht gesendet wird. In einigen Teams konnten sie sich auf einen wöchentlichen Bericht einigen, aber die tägliche Versendung ist die Norm.
Es ist auch nicht ungewöhnlich, dass jeden Tag (oder jede Woche) eine Statusbesprechung stattfindet, um den betroffenen Parteien den Status des QS-Teams zu präsentieren.
SQL Technical Interview Fragen und Antworten für Erstsemester
Daher kann der Modus eines Statusberichts sein:
- E-Mail / Dokument
- Treffen / Präsentation
- Beides - tägliche E-Mail und wöchentliches Treffen oder so.
Testausführungsstatusbericht
Täglicher / wöchentlicher Testdurchführungsbericht:
Was ist es? Im Allgemeinen handelt es sich hierbei um eine Mitteilung, die gesendet wird, um Transparenz über die Aktivitäten des QA-Teams des Tages während des Testzyklus zu schaffen. Sie enthält sowohl Informationen zu Fehlern als auch Informationen zum Testfalllauf.
An wen soll es gehen? - Normalerweise sind das Entwicklungsteam, das Umwelt-Support-Team, der Business Analyst und das Projektteam die Empfänger / Besprechungsteilnehmer. Der Testplan ist der beste Ort, um diese Informationen zu finden.
Was enthält ein Testausführungsstatusbericht? - 10 Punkte
- Anzahl der für diesen Tag geplanten Testfälle
- Anzahl der ausgeführten Testfälle - an diesem Tag
- Anzahl der insgesamt ausgeführten Testfälle
- Anzahl der an diesem Tag aufgetretenen Fehler / und ihre jeweiligen Zustände
- Anzahl der bisher aufgetretenen Mängel / und deren jeweilige Zustände
- Anzahl kritischer Fehler - noch offen
- Umweltausfallzeiten - falls vorhanden
- Showstopper - falls vorhanden
- Anlage des Testausführungsblatts / Link zum Test Management Tool wo die Testfälle platziert werden
- Anhang zum Fehlerbericht / Link zum Fehler- / Test- / Verwaltungstool, das für das Vorfallmanagement verwendet wird
Die obigen 10 Punkte, wenn Sie genau bemerken, sind die Rohdaten. Die Berichterstattung über die Fakten ist eine Sache und die Berichterstattung über einige „intelligente“ Fakten eine andere . Wie verfeinern wir diese Informationen?
- Zeigt den Gesamtstatus mit einer Farbanzeige an. Zum Beispiel, Grün - pünktlich, Orange - Etwas zurück, kann aber die Verzögerung absorbieren, Rot - Verzögert.
- Schließen Sie einige einfache Metriken ein, wie z. B. Bestehen% der bisherigen Testfälle, Fehlerdichte,% der schwerwiegenden Fehler; Auf diese Weise geben Sie nicht nur Zahlen an, sondern geben auch einen Einblick in die Qualität des Produkts, das Sie testen.
- Wenn eine wichtige Phase abgeschlossen ist, markieren Sie dies.
- Wenn ein kritischer Fehler vorliegt, der die gesamte / einen Teil der zukünftigen Ausführung blockiert, markieren Sie diesen.
- Wenn Sie eine Präsentation verwenden, stellen Sie sicher, dass Sie einige Grafiken einfügen, um eine bessere Wirkung zu erzielen.
Zum Beispiel, Das folgende Diagramm ist eine Darstellung von die Anzahl der offenen Fehler, modulweise ::
Abgesehen von diesen können Sie optional auch Folgendes einschließen:
- Was sind die nächsten geplanten Aktivitäten?
- Benötigen Sie Eingaben von einem der anderen Teams und wenn ja, welche?
Zum Schluss noch ein paar Hinweise, die den Prozess unterstützen:
- Seien Sie prägnant und gleichzeitig vollständig
- Stellen Sie sicher, dass die von Ihnen gemeldeten Ergebnisse korrekt sind
- Verwenden Sie Punkte mit Aufzählungszeichen, um den Bericht gut lesbar zu machen
- Überprüfen Sie das richtige Datum, den richtigen Betreff, die richtige Liste und die richtigen Anhänge.
- Wenn der Bericht zu groß ist und zu viele Faktoren zum Melden enthält: Platzieren Sie ihn an einem gemeinsamen Speicherort als Datei und senden Sie einen Link in der E-Mail anstelle der Datei selbst. (Stellen Sie sicher, dass die Empfänger Zugriffsberechtigungen für diesen Speicherort und die Datei haben.)
- Wenn es sich um eine Statusbesprechung handelt - Bereiten Sie sich auf die Präsentation vor, kommen Sie pünktlich an und halten Sie vor allem einen gleichmäßigen Ton ein (seien Sie nicht zu stolz auf die Mängel - es handelt sich im Allgemeinen um „schlechte Nachrichten“).
Beispielstatusbericht
QA-Teststatusbericht:
Nach diesen Richtlinien kamen wir zu dem folgenden Statusbericht.
Für die Bequemlichkeit unserer Leser haben wir 3 Blätter beigefügt, die verschiedene Informationsebenen vermitteln, die sie vermitteln können.
Blatt1 - ist eine Zusammenfassung des Gesamtstatus des Projekts.
Blatt 2 - geht es mehr um das individuelle Detail des Testfallstatus.
Blatt 3 - ist ein Beispiel für einen Fehlerbericht.
Laden Sie dies herunter Beispielstatusbericht Xls-Vorlage mit allen drei Blättern. (Klicken Sie mit der rechten Maustaste auf den Link und wählen Sie 'Link speichern unter ...' zum Herunterladen.)
So öffnen Sie die JSON-Datei
Über den Autor - Dies ist ein Artikel von STH-Teammitglied Swati Seela. Mehr über sie erfahren Sie auf unserer Seite zum Softwaretestkurs .
Teilen Sie uns unten Ihre Kommentare und Fragen mit.
Literatur-Empfehlungen
- So schreiben Sie einen wöchentlichen Statusbericht zum Testen von Software
- So aktualisieren Sie den Ausführungsstatus von TestLink-Testfällen per Fernzugriff über Selen - Lernprogramm Nr. 3
- So schreiben Sie einen effektiven Testzusammenfassungsbericht (Beispielbericht herunterladen)
- Beispiel für einen Fehlerbericht
- Beispielvorlage für einen Abnahmetestbericht mit Beispielen
- Standard Template Library (STL): Eine kurze Einführung
- Generika und Testsuiten erstellen - Selenium Tutorial # 22
- Beispiel für eine Testfallvorlage mit Testfallbeispielen (Download)